Output 3a26e3bc40b8de05ce6623b0b1af658c54dbcd4ccb80f850210fc0d79597232f:3

value
5900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2207f658715df22048b12a23deb1122f8e22b69f OP_EQUAL
address
34nxSJ5wjmtqXuqUDdgvMRVWEz6fxTbxpF
transaction
3a26e3bc40b8de05ce6623b0b1af658c54dbcd4ccb80f850210fc0d79597232f
spent
true